LD08 BSO is a 2008 BMW 135 in Black with a 2,979c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.2%.

Across all 2008 BMW 135 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.6% with a typical mileage of 60,928 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a BMW 135 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 327 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LD08 BSO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The BMW 135 typically stays on UK roads for around 19 years. At 18 years old, this BMW 135 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
